Hi, This is regarding qemu block/vvfat.c.
Currently vvfat scans all directories and sub-directories in the beginning during init_directories(). I want to modify vvfat such that it should scan only the TOP directory content and not the sub-directory content before mounting. And after mounting vvfat I should be able to dynamically get the TOP directory content when I do "ls -l" on that directory. How can I do that? I tried skipping sub-directory in read_directory() as follows. else if(S_ISDIR(st.st_mode)) { LOGD("Skipping sub-directory : %s\n", buffer); s->current_mapping=NULL; continue; } After that the sub-directories are visible after mounting and part1 is working. But after mounting when I do "ls -l" on vvfat mounted path, on any directory, vvfat_read() is not getting called.
